
Azazel Jacobs
Azazel Jacobs is an American filmmaker and director, celebrated for his unique storytelling style and character-driven narratives. He is known for his work in independent cinema, with films such as 'The Lovers' and 'Momma's Man' gaining critical recognition. Jacobs has recently been in the news for directing 'As Three Daughters,' a film that features Elizabeth Olsen and received the prestigious Robert Altman Award for its ensemble cast, direction, and casting, highlighting his talent in orchestrating strong performances from actors.
